Теми рефератів
> Реферати > Курсові роботи > Звіти з практики > Курсові проекти > Питання та відповіді > Ессе > Доклади > Учбові матеріали > Контрольні роботи > Методички > Лекції > Твори > Підручники > Статті Контакти
Реферати, твори, дипломи, практика » Статьи » Автоматизоване робоче місце менеджера книгарні

Реферат Автоматизоване робоче місце менеджера книгарні





мо в форму №1 (елемент меню View | Forms ), вибравши з діалогового вікна < i align="justify"> Form1 натиснемо на кнопку Ok . Розташуємо у формі компонент MainMenu з сторінки Standard палітри компонентів. Потім викличемо засоби розробки меню (це можна зробити двома способами):

· Подвійне натискання на компонент MainMenu всередині форми №1

· Переходимо у вікно Object Inspector при виділеному компоненті на формі. Клацнемо на властивості Items і натиснемо кнопку.

Перебуваючи в Конструкторі меню Form1.MainMenu1 (це ім'я, присвоєне Delphi за замовчуванням створеному нами перед цим компоненту TMainMenu), дамо назви пунктам меню (властивості Caption в Object Inspector ) Файл/Введення/Перегляд/Звіт/Вихід. Для переходу на наступний рівень натискаємо на lt; Enter gt ;. Для візуального розділення пунктів меню на окремі групи після Звіт використовуємо декілька символів мінус (-), призначати ім'я разделителю необов'язково. Для пункту меню Введення створимо підміню Назва матеріалу/Надходження матеріалу. Для цього виділимо його і клацнемо правою кнопкою миші, у вікні виберемо пункт Create Submenu .

Тепер, коли меню створено, можна пов'язати з кожним пунктом меню код, який буде виконуватися при виборі даного пункту користувачем. Для створення процедури обробки цієї події - OnClick , перебуваючи в Конструкторі меню, двічі клацнемо мишею на пункті меню. У вікні Редактора коду процедурі обробки події OnClick напишемо код, який буде виконуватися при виборі цього пункту меню. Такого ж результату можна досягти за допомогою подвійного клацання мишею на імені процедури обробки, яке знаходиться на сторінці Events вікна Object Inspector .

Наприклад, в пункт Перегляд введемо наступний код:


Form1.Visible:=False; .Visible:=True;


елемент меню Надходження матеріалу:


Form1.Visible:=False;

Form2.Visible:=True;


елемент меню Вихід: Сlose;

Виберемо елемент меню File | Save Project As і збережемо проект. Спочатку запитується ім'я форми проекту (у нас п'ять форм, з іменами Form1 ... Form4, DataModule5 ). Збережемо форми під іменами Unit * .pas raquo ;. Потім запитується ім'я проекту. Збережемо проект під ім'ям appl.dpr raquo ;.

Додамо імена модулів Unit2 і Unit3 в текст модулів unit форми №1.

Після цього виконаємо додаток. (Щоб виконати додаток не виходячи з середовища Delphi, достатньо натиснути кнопку F9. Щоб створити додаток і запустити його поза середовищем Delphi, слід натиснути комбінацію кнопок Ctrl + F9 і потім запустити створений файл з розширенням .ехе і ім'ям, що збігається з ім'ям проекту. У нашому випадку слід запускати файл appl.exe .

Зупинити працює додаток можна командою Run | Program Reset.

Створення екранної форми для подання змісту БД

1. Представлення змісту однієї таблиці БД на екранній формі.

Спочатку побудуємо просту екранну форму, яка має доступ тільки до однієї таблиці БД.

Перейдемо в форму №3 шляхом вибору елемента (або команди) меню View | Forms , натиснемо на кнопку Ok вибравши з діалогового вікна Form3. Розташуємо у формі компонент TDBGrid, взявши його з палітри компонентів (сторінка Data Controls). Встановимо властивість DataSource компонента TDBGrid в значення DataSource1 ( це ім'я створеного нами вище компонента TDataSource, присвоєне Delphi за замовчуванням) попередньо додавши ім'я модуля Unit5, в якому описаний TDataModule, в текст модулів unit форми №3. Компонент TDBGrid служить для відображення записів набору даних в табличній формі.

Додамо в форму компонент кнопки TButton (сторінка Standard палітри компонентів), дамо ім'я цьому компоненту (властивість Name ), використовуючи інспектор об'єктів, CancelButton . Змінимо заголовок кнопки (властивість Caption ) на Скасування.

Вид розроблюваної форми представлений на...


Назад | сторінка 16 з 26 | Наступна сторінка





Схожі реферати:

  • Реферат на тему: Теоретичні положення з програмування в інтерфейсі Windows Forms і застосува ...
  • Реферат на тему: Розробка тестового додатку "Компоненти меню Delphi"
  • Реферат на тему: Створити меню без файла опису ресурсів за допомогою функцій CreateMenu і Cr ...
  • Реферат на тему: Створення меню без файлу опису ресурсів на основі функції LoadMenuIndirect ...
  • Реферат на тему: Створення програмної Оболонки на мові С + + до задачі, яка винна містіті ме ...